ASEAN Guide on AI Governance and Ethics (2024)
Is this legally binding?
Guidance. Voluntary guidance. Best practice, not obligation, until a contract or a regulator cites it.
Regional voluntary guide endorsed at the 4th ASEAN Digital Ministers' Meeting in February 2024 by all ten ASEAN member states. Practical guidance for organisations designing, developing and deploying traditional AI, with seven guiding principles, governance components, and national and regional recommendations.
